I don’t get the hype!
Besides the location on the beach in gorgeous Marco Island, I don’t understand the appeal of this hotel. Upon entering the lobby, it’s beautiful, but unfortunately, that’s where the positives end. The grand staircase leading down to the pool area has a dirty carpet covered in sand, and it clearly hasn’t been replaced in a while. Quinn’s pool is large, but the service is disappointing. Despite the size of the pool area and the number of guests during spring break week, there were only two servers for the entire day, and it took about an hour each time to place an order. While the staff is kind, they’re clearly understaffed. The rest of the hotel staff isn’t particularly friendly, and the bathrooms by the pool area were filthy. Given the high price per night, this hotel really needs to improve in several areas. I would rate it 3 stars at best and honestly have no desire to return.

Amazing beach and comfortable accommodations
There is no denying the price of the hotel- it is not inexpensive. For the price is it worth it? For us, this particular trip, it was. Sunsets and stunning views. Wonderful and easy beach access, multiple pools and activities for kids. Great service and rooms were clean. The valet is one area they needed to improve upon. It took us 40 min to get our car and we’re late for our dinner reservation. It seems like they need more staffing in that area. Make sure you call well in advance to get your car if it’s busy season there. Otherwise our stay was perfect and our kids had a blast.
